Science Festival

We were based at the biology laboratories of the University. We could present the iGEM contest and our project by using different items :

- Odor-free bacteria: We presented the use of a phage to remove the gene responsible of the odor. Bacterial cultures were set up to show the difference of scent between the cultures with or without this gene.

- Lemon scent : We used models to illustrate the making of the biobricks which allowed us to show the available tools of iGEM and to introduce this concept in a simple and playful way.

- Colour change : We presented the working of the salicylate inducible suppressing system via a model of the biobrick and how the salicylate acts on it. We also use an equivalent chemical reaction showing the colour change from green to yellow when a reagent is consumed.

- Lemon shape : Models moulded in coloured agar were exposed to the public to illustrate our project.
